Description

n-Methyl 3-Bromo-4-Methylbenzenesulfonamide is a specialized sulfonamide derivative characterized by its brominated and methylated aromatic structure. This compound serves as a valuable chemical intermediate and building block in advanced organic synthesis, particularly for the development of active pharmaceutical ingredients (APIs) and functional materials. It is primarily utilized by research institutions and industrial manufacturers in the pharmaceutical, agrochemical, and fine chemical sectors.

Basic Information

Product Name n-Methyl 3-Bromo-4-Methylbenzenesulfonamide
CAS No. 941294-51-5
Molecular Formula C8H10BrNO2S
Molecular Weight 264.14 g/mol
Synonyms 3-Bromo-4-methyl-N-methylbenzenesulfonamide; Benzenesulfonamide, 3-bromo-4-methyl-N-methyl-; N-Methyl-3-bromo-p-toluenesulfonamide; 3-Bromo-4-methyl-N-methylbenzene-1-sulfonamide; 4-Methyl-3-bromo-N-methylbenzenesulfonamide; p-Toluenesulfonamide, 3-bromo-N-methyl-; 3-Bromo-N-methyl-4-methylbenzenesulfonamide

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from heat and incompatible materials. This material is light-sensitive (store away from light).

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Assay (HPLC) ≥ 98.0%
Related Substances (HPLC) Total impurities ≤ 2.0%
Loss on Drying ≤ 0.5%
Residue on Ignition ≤ 0.1%
